
Woman Found Safe After Getting Lost in Montana Mountain
A woman was found safe by Search and Rescue Teams after getting lost near the Mt. Henry region in Montana.
“It was a terrible experience,” Allen said, citing all the safety rules she knew as an outdoor recreationalist - “stay with your partner; have a map; always have extra supplies - and I knew we should have stayed together.”... read more here
